makinacorpus/drupal-ulink

提供一些链接制作输入过滤器,以及可选的 CKEditor 插件

安装: 350

依赖关系: 1

建议者: 0

安全性: 0

星标: 0

关注者: 8

分支: 1

公开问题: 0

语言:JavaScript

类型:drupal-module

2.1.5 2019-04-18 13:04 UTC

README

提供一些链接制作输入过滤器,以及可选的 CKEditor 插件。

URL 方案和格式过滤器

用两个字来说,你可以写以下之一

  • html <a href="entity:node/12">某个实体</a>
  • html <a href="entity://node/12">某个实体</a>
  • html <a href="{{node/12}}">某个实体</a>

在将要用 php check_markup() 处理的任何文本中,过滤器将被处理并转换为正确的 Drupal URL 或 URL 别名。

CKEditor 插件

CKEditor 插件需要 ckeditor >= 4。

生成 URL

你可以使用 url('entity://node/12') 生成节点链接,有一个 hook_url_outbound_alter 的实现来完成这项工作。